The Gen1 Vue had the Honda engine.
QUOTE
GM has decided to drop the Honda engine option for the second-generation 2008 Saturn Vue when it goes on sale this summer, according to a report in Automotive News. Honda had been supplying its 3.5-liter V-6 for use in the first-generation Vue since the deal was signed in 2002.
The deal was a highly beneficial one for Saturn. The Honda-powered Vue was popular and accounted for slightly more than half of the model's total sales throughout its lifespan.
Taking the place of the Honda engine will be GM's high feature 3.6-liter V-6.
